Rockey Ullah, also known as Coach Rocky, was born on December 14, 1989 in Fairfax, Virginia. He grew up in a family of five siblings, where he was the only boy. From a young age, Rocky had a passion for basketball, thanks to his close friendship with NBA point guard Kendall Marshall.
After graduating from high school, Rocky attended Coker College where he played college basketball. He had a successful career on the court, showcasing his skills and dedication to the game. His time at Coker College helped him refine his basketball abilities and paved the way for his future in the sport.
Following his college basketball career, Rocky pursued a professional basketball career and played in the Dominican Republic. His experience playing at the professional level further honed his skills and allowed him to gain valuable experience competing on an international stage.
Rocky Ullah is widely recognized as the face of the ILoveBasketballTV YouTube channel, which has amassed over 2.4 million subscribers. The channel features basketball tutorials, equipment reviews, and training tips, attracting a wide audience of basketball enthusiasts looking to improve their skills.
Rocky is also a co-founder of Freak Athletics, an online basketball training community. Alongside his partner, he provides valuable resources and training programs for basketball players looking to take their game to the next level. Their collaborative efforts have made a significant impact on the basketball training industry.
